Output 7e211220509881a53aee10526a06dedbea5def8f53cafbfc0dc25cac92736955:1

value
3416895
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1d279f87d795b06080ffa65315551959dadfb65 OP_EQUAL
address
3KMrUj7tuYumRKPmUW8JY61GuFvvAungPT
transaction
7e211220509881a53aee10526a06dedbea5def8f53cafbfc0dc25cac92736955
spent
true